Adobe Browserlab works well for me for getting CSS right. Fortunately I also 
have access to a PC which runs IE6, 7 and 8 for working out JS bugs.

Lately I've found it easier / better to develop for webkit browsers first 
(Chrome / Safari), then fix for Firefox, IE and Opera. The webkit inspector 
isn't as good as Firebug, but the difference isn't enough to make development 
inefficient.
